BNP Chairman and Prime Minister Mr. Tarique Rahman participated as an invited guest in a plenary session of the World Economic Forum (WEF) currently being held in Dalian, China.

The plenary session, titled “Innovating at Scale,” commenced today, Wednesday (24 June 2026), at 9:00 AM local time at the Dalian International Conference Center in Liaoning Province.

The session was opened by the President and Chief Executive Officer (CEO) of the World Economic Forum, who delivered the inaugural remarks.

In addition to Bangladesh, the session was attended by Chinese Premier Li Qiang, South Korean Prime Minister Kim Min-seok, Kazakh Prime Minister Olzhas Bektenov, Mongolian Prime Minister Uchral Nyam-Osor, Montenegrin Prime Minister Milojko Spajić, and Guinean Prime Minister Amadou Oury Bah.

On the sidelines of the session, the Honorable Prime Minister exchanged views with heads of government from various countries on strengthening bilateral relations and advancing issues of mutual interest.

During a break in the session, world leaders also participated in an official photo session.
